上一篇
分布式数据库大约多少钱
- 行业动态
- 2025-05-09
- 1
分布式数据库成本因类型、规模及部署方式差异较大:开源方案(如MySQL集群)初期免费,但需自行运维;商业版(如Oracle Exadata)年费约50万-200万元;云服务(如AWS Aurora)按量计费,月均千元至数万元,具体取决于节点数
从部署到运维的全方位费用拆解
分布式数据库作为现代企业处理海量数据的核心基础设施,其成本构成复杂且差异显著,以下从部署模式、软硬件投入、运维开支、厂商定价策略等维度,系统分析分布式数据库的整体费用框架。
基础成本构成模型
成本类别 | 核心要素 |
---|---|
软件授权费 | 商业数据库(如Oracle Rac、SQL Server AlwaysOn)按节点/核心计费 |
开源数据库(如TiDB、CockroachDB)社区版免费,企业版按需付费 | |
云服务(如AWS Aurora、Azure Cosmos DB)按存储/计算量阶梯计价 | |
硬件投入 | 服务器(单节点3-6万元)、网络设备(交换机/负载均衡器)、存储设备(SSD) |
部署实施费 | 系统集成(5-20万元)、数据迁移(按TB计费)、性能调优(按人天收费) |
运维成本 | 人力(DBA团队年薪50-100万)、监控工具(年费5-15万)、灾备建设 |
扩展费用 | 节点扩容(单节点1-5万元)、带宽升级(Gbps/年约0.5-2万元) |
主流部署方案费用对比
商业数据库本地部署
- 软件授权:Oracle Exadata起步价200万元/5节点,SQL Server企业版约8万元/核心
- 硬件配置:3节点集群需18-36万元(含服务器/存储/网络)
- 实施费用:典型项目实施费占软件+硬件的15-30%
- 年运维成本:约40-60万元(含人力/维保/电力)
开源数据库自建
- 软件成本:TiDB企业版约15万元/年(10节点),CockroachDB按CPU核心计费
- 硬件投入:6节点集群约25万元(通用x86服务器+SSD)
- 实施费用:需专业服务商,费用约10-20万元
- 隐性成本:需配备3-5人运维团队,年人力成本超60万元
云服务模式
| 平台 | 计费模式 | 典型年费用(百万级数据) |
|———————|———————————–|———————————-|
| AWS Aurora | $0.10/GB/月 + $0.07/小时/实例 | 约35-80万元(含存储/计算) |
| Azure Cosmos DB | $2.40/GB/月 + 请求/操作费用 | 约45-95万元 |
| Tencent Cloud TBase | 0.3元/GB/小时 + 0.1元/万请求 | 约25-60万元 |
|阿里云PolarDB | 按实例规格阶梯计价(约0.5-2元/GB/h)| 约30-70万元 |
影响价格的核心变量
数据规模与并发量
- TB级数据:云服务年费约15-30万元,自建成本约40-80万元
- PB级数据:云服务年费超200万元,自建成本可达500万元以上
- 高并发场景(>10万QPS):需增加读写分离节点,成本上浮30-50%
容灾要求
- 同城双活:增加50%硬件投入,云服务需开启多可用区部署(附加费20-30%)
- 跨地域灾备:年费增加15-25万元(含专线/同步流量)
合规性需求
- 金融级审计:需额外采购加密模块(约5-10万元/年)
- 国密改造:部分厂商收取10-15%功能授权费
技术架构选择
- NewSQL(如CockroachDB):按CPU核心数阶梯计价,适合计算密集型场景
- NoSQL(如Cassandra):存储成本占比超70%,适合冷数据存储
- HTAP混合架构:需同时承担OLTP和OLAP资源费用,溢价约25%
典型行业成本案例
应用场景 | 推荐方案 | 三年总成本区间 |
---|---|---|
互联网电商(10亿月活) | 云服务+开源组合(Aurora+TiDB) | 约450-900万元 |
金融科技(千万级交易) | Oracle Rac+Galera集群 | 约1200-1800万元 |
物联网时序数据 | TimescaleDB+Kubernetes | 约300-600万元 |
游戏全球同服 | AWS DynamoDB+Redis混合架构 | 约700-1500万元/年 |
成本优化策略
- 混合云部署:将敏感数据保留在本地(约占总成本30%),非核心业务迁移至公有云
- 冷热数据分层:热数据使用SSD(成本占比60%),冷数据转存至对象存储(成本降低70%)
- 弹性扩缩容:采用Serverless架构(如AWS Aurora Serverless)可节省40%闲置资源费用
- 开源替代方案:用TiDB替换商业数据库,三年可节约授权费约200万元
- 自动化运维:引入AIOps工具(如Percona Monitoring and Management)减少50%人力投入
长期持有成本测算
年份 | 自建模式累计成本 | 云服务模式累计成本 | 关键差异点 |
---|---|---|---|
第1年 | 180-300万元 | 120-250万元 | 硬件折旧占自建成本45% |
第3年 | 550-900万元 | 360-650万元 | 云服务规模效应显现 |
第5年 | 900-1500万元 | 600-1200万元 | 自建需承担硬件迭代成本 |
FAQs
Q1:如何快速估算分布式数据库的初期投入?
A:可采用以下公式初步测算:总成本 = (软件授权费 × 节点数) + (服务器单价 × 节点数) + (实施费 × 复杂度系数)
部署3节点TiDB企业版,选用华为鲲鹏服务器(单价5万/台),实施费8万元,则总成本约为(15万 ×3)+(5万×3)+8万=72万元
,实际需根据具体业务场景调整系数。
Q2:免费开源方案真的零成本吗?
A:存在隐性成本:
- 生产环境需购买企业级支持服务(约10-30万元/年)
- 需投入专职团队(至少2名DBA+1名开发)维护
- 硬件故障导致业务中断的潜在损失(按分钟级故障计算可达数万元)
建议将”免费”理解为避开软件授权费,而非完全无成本